Who owns the Reserve Bank?

the Commonwealth of Australia
It seeks to foster financial system stability and promotes the safety and efficiency of the payments system. It also offers banking services to government. The Bank is a body corporate wholly owned by the Commonwealth of Australia. For more information see about the RBA.

Who owns the gold in the Federal Reserve Bank?

The Fed serves as a guardian for the gold and does not own it outright. Nearly 98 percent of the building’s gold is owned by the central banks of 36 foreign nations. The remaining two percent is owned by the United States and international organizations such as the IMF.

Who is the Director of Federal Reserve Bank of New York?

John C. Williams took office on June 18, 2018, as the 11th president and chief executive officer of the Second District, Federal Reserve Bank of New York.

Where does the Federal Reserve bank get its money?

The Federal Reserve is not funded by congressional appropriations. Its operations are financed primarily from the interest earned on the securities it owns–securities acquired in the course of the Federal Reserve’s open market operations.

Does the Federal Reserve Bank of New York have gold?

However, the vault today remains the world’s largest known depository of monetary gold. As of 2019, the vault housed approximately 497,000 gold bars, with a combined weight of about 6,190 tons.
